Course Content

• Home Gym Safety Audits & Risk Assessments
• Identifying and Mitigating Home Gym Hazards (e.g., equipment malfunction, weights, flooring)
• Emergency Response Planning for Home Gym Injuries
• Legal and Liability Issues in Home Gym Ownership
• Home Gym Insurance and Risk Transfer Strategies
• Ergonomics and Injury Prevention in Home Fitness
• Safe Use and Maintenance of Home Gym Equipment
• Developing a Home Gym Safety Culture and Best Practices

An Advanced Certificate in Home Gym Risk Management equips participants with the knowledge and skills to create and maintain a safe and effective home workout environment. This specialized program focuses on minimizing liability and preventing injuries, crucial aspects for both personal use and potentially, for those offering training services.


Learning outcomes include mastering risk assessment techniques, understanding relevant legal and insurance considerations, and developing emergency action plans. Participants learn to identify and mitigate hazards associated with various types of home gym equipment, from free weights and resistance bands to cardio machines and specialized apparatus. Proper spotting techniques and emergency response procedures are also covered in this comprehensive certification.
